
The Islami Bank Shareholders Forum held human chain in front of Islami Bank Tower in Dilkusha, in the city on Sunday and Monday (October 5 and 6, 2025) demanding removal of officers and employees illegally appointed by S Alam by Thursday next.
They were instrumental to capturing the bank and money laundering by S Alam Group from Islami Bank, protesters claimed demanding their removal.
At the same time, Islami Bank Customers Forum held a similar human chain in front of every branch of Islami Bank across the country calling for immediate dismissal of officers and employees illegally appointed by S Alam in the bank.
Speakers at the rally called for their removal as soon as possible to restore discipline in the bank. Shareholders and customers said if these illegal officers are not removed by next Thursday, they will start a larger movement.
Mohtashim Billah, Hafizur Rahman, Imam Hossain, Mahmudul Hasan, ATM Sirajul Haque, Dr. Harunur Rashid, Mustafizur Rahman and Ratan, among others, spoke at the rally in front of the bank's head office.
At that time, Islamic Bank Customer Forum, Conscious Businessmen Forum, Islamic Bank's Former Bankers Council and Anti-Discrimination Job Aspirants Council, Conscious Professionals Group, Islamic Bank CBA and Conscious Bankers Society joined the human chain voicing similar demands.
10,000 people were appointed from the top to the lower level of Islamic Bank by verbal orders without any recruitment examination or verification of their certificates for ten years. Of these, 4,500 employees come from S Alam's own upazila Patiya. The bank's workforce increased by this irregular appointment to 22,000 from 13,500 in 2017.
Islasmi Bank management called 5,385 employees to participate in an evaluation test amid the demand to exclude those appointed by verbal orders. But only 414 people participated in the evaluation test. Islami Bank has dismissed 400 people for breach of discipline and non-compliance with the code of conduct and released the rest from their responsibilities.
The speakers at the rally said S Alam used the state machinery to forcibly take over the bank. He expelled the legitimate owners of the bank by threatening them including the foreign shareholders.
Speakers said Islami Bank has kept these officials in service for so long on pressure and lost over Tk 7,500 crore every year for five years to keep them. They said there is no other legal way to keep illegal recruitment in jobs.
